Output e414490f3fde2126b9bb251ddb24980317187e2e012f5f8411f263835a511f2f:1

value
12012650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c86e43dffba1c80d61ef444e134c653e41d73647 OP_EQUAL
address
3KxoAGNWZjRjX8uTMrY6FAuJBwsRpjTwi2
transaction
e414490f3fde2126b9bb251ddb24980317187e2e012f5f8411f263835a511f2f
confirmations
437409
spent
true